Turner Public Library seeks donations for basket fundraiser

TURNER — Turner Public Library is seeking donations for its second annual Bountiful Baskets of Turner fundraiser through Aug. 8. Donations themed gift baskets, single items and gift certificates may be dropped off at the library or by contacting the library directly at 207-225-2030. Proceeds will be used for library equipment, reading materials and technology. Turner man charged after chase in Oxford

OXFORD — A Turner man was arrested Thursday after crashing his car and leading police on a chase through the woods in Norway and Oxford.
